How to Make This Dish

Creating this flavor-packed dish is a journey of delight:

  1. Prep the Ingredients: Begin by washing your vegetables thoroughly. Chop them into bite-sized pieces to ensure even cooking. Prepare your spices by measuring them out and setting them aside.

  2. Heat the Skillet: Place your non-stick skillet over medium heat and drizzle a little olive oil. Allow it to warm until shimmering, signaling it’s time for the next step.

  3. Sauté the Aromatics: Add minced garlic to the skillet, stirring quickly for about 30 seconds until fragrant. The scent of garlic melting into the oil will awaken your senses!

  4. Cook the Vegetables: Toss in the chopped vegetables, stirring to coat them in the garlic oil. Season with salt and pepper. Cook for about 5-7 minutes until they soften but retain a slight crunch—this is where the magic begins.

  5. Add Creaminess: Pour in your cream or coconut milk, stirring to combine. This addition transforms the dish into a velvety dream. Allow it to simmer gently for another 5 minutes, letting the flavors meld beautifully.

  6. Final Touches: Before serving, sprinkle freshly chopped herbs on top, giving a vibrant burst of color and flavor. Taste for seasoning and adjust if necessary.

Chef’s Notes & Helpful Tips

  • Make-Ahead Tips: You can prep the vegetables a day in advance, storing them in an airtight container in the fridge. This will save you time when you’re ready to cook.
  • Cooking Alternatives: Feel free to make this dish in an air fryer or oven. Preheat your air fryer to 375°F and cook the veggies for about 10-12 minutes, shaking halfway through.
  • Customization Ideas: Switch up the vegetables based on your preferences. Adding chickpeas or lentils could also enhance the protein while keeping it plant-based.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  • Overcooking the Vegetables: Aim for a slight crunch; overcooking can result in mushy veggies that lose their vibrant flavor and color.
  • Neglecting Seasoning: Underseasoning can lead to blandness. Don’t hesitate to give your dish a taste test before serving and adjust the seasonings to your preference.

Storage & Reheating Instructions

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to three days. To reheat, gently warm in a skillet over low heat, stirring occasionally. If you’re in a rush, microwaving for about one to two minutes works just as well, though the skillet method maintains texture better.

FAQs

  • Can I make this dish vegan?
    Absolutely! Simply substitute the dairy cream with coconut milk or a plant-based alternative for a creamy texture without the dairy.

  • Is this dish gluten-free?
    Yes, this recipe does not contain any gluten-containing ingredients, making it suitable for gluten-free diets.

  • How can I add more protein to this dish?
    Incorporating chickpeas, lentils, or even tofu can enhance the protein content without compromising the delicious flavors.

  • Can I freeze leftovers?
    Yes, this dish freezes beautifully! Store it in a freezer-safe container for up to three months. Thaw overnight in the fridge before reheating.

  • What if I don’t have fresh herbs?
    Dried herbs work as a substitute; just remember that dried herbs are more potent, so adjust the amount accordingly.

Creamy Vegetarian Skillet


  • Author: mohamedcherifsfaitrigmail-com
  • Total Time: 30 minutes
  • Yield: 4 servings 1x
  • Diet: Vegetarian

Description

A vibrant and creamy vegetarian dish filled with fresh vegetables and aromatic herbs, perfect for any occasion.


Ingredients

Scale
  • 2 carrots, chopped
  • 1 bell pepper, chopped
  • 1 zucchini, chopped
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 cup cream or coconut milk
  • Salt, to taste
  • Pepper, to taste
  • Fresh herbs (such as parsley or basil), chopped

Instructions

  1. Prep the ingredients by washing and chopping the vegetables into bite-sized pieces.
  2. Heat a non-stick skillet over medium heat and add olive oil.
  3. Add minced garlic to the skillet and sauté for about 30 seconds until fragrant.
  4. Toss in the chopped vegetables and season with salt and pepper. Cook for 5-7 minutes until slightly softened.
  5. Pour in the cream or coconut milk and simmer for another 5 minutes.
  6. Garnish with freshly chopped herbs before serving.

Notes

Customize your vegetables based on seasonal offerings or personal preference. You can also make this dish vegan by using plant-based cream.
